James Bond 007
Lotus Esprit S1
For the 10th Bond film the scope of the film was stepped up a notch and it shows. The Spy Who Loved Me features numerous vehicles that the museum is proud to own and the main vehicle is of course the white Lotus Esprit S1 car that transforms into submarine in the film.
We have on display the actual car that is used in the film, on location in Sardinia for the mountain road chase. Bond was pursued by first a Kawasaki Z900 with exploding side car which just missed him and hit a lorry carrying mattresses and then one of Stromberg's black Bell Jet Ranger Helicopters that famously chased the Lotus off a pier and into the sea before being blown up by a sea-to-air rocket.
